Germany - Pulp, Paper and Paperboard Production Index

Since 2015, Germany Pulp, Paper and Paperboard Production Index decreased by 2.8% year on year. In 2020, the country was number 7 among other countries in Pulp, Paper and Paperboard Production Index with 86.8 Indexes 2015 = 100. Germany is overtaken by Finland, which was number 6 with 89.2 Indexes 2015 = 100 and is followed by Spain at 86.3 Indexes 2015 = 100. Turkey lead the ranking with 119.5 Indexes 2015 = 100 in 2020, a growth of 0.3% versus 2019. Greece, Lithuania and Sweden resp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Turkey witnessed the best average annual growth at +3.6% per year, while France was the worst growing country at -4.6% per year.
